A family in Vancouver planned a full kitchen renovation involving multiple contractors, material deliveries, and a fixed move-in deadline. Using the platform, they created a master timeline that linked each contractor's schedule to material arrival dates.
The AI detected a potential two-week delay when a countertop supplier updated their shipping estimate. It automatically suggested rearranging the workflow so that backsplash tiling could proceed first, keeping the overall project on schedule.
A neighbourhood association in Toronto organized a charity fundraiser with 200 attendees. The project involved securing a venue, coordinating 30 volunteers, managing catering logistics, and promoting the event across multiple channels.
The platform broke the project into parallel workstreams, each with its own timeline and responsible parties. Automated reminders kept volunteers on track without constant manual follow-up. Post-event analytics revealed that volunteer coordination consumed 40% less time compared to previous years.
A freelance graphic designer in Calgary juggled six concurrent client projects, each with different deliverable formats, feedback cycles, and deadlines. Before using the platform, missed deadlines and overlapping revisions were a recurring problem.
The AI analyzed the designer's typical task durations and built a consolidated schedule that automatically adjusted when one project's revisions took longer than expected. Priority scoring helped the designer focus on the most time-sensitive deliverables each morning, reducing missed deadlines significantly.
A couple relocating from Montreal to Edmonton needed to coordinate selling their home, packing, hiring movers, setting up utilities at the new address, and registering with local services, all within a three-month window.
The platform organized these interdependent tasks into a logical sequence with buffer time for unexpected delays. When the home sale closed earlier than anticipated, the AI restructured the entire timeline to take advantage of the shifted schedule, moving the possession date forward and saving two weeks of temporary housing costs.
Automation in Action
The platform supports a range of automated workflows that handle repetitive tasks so you can focus on creative and strategic decisions.
The system monitors progress velocity against remaining deadlines. When it detects that current pace will not meet a target date, it sends an alert with specific suggestions: delegate a subtask, extend a dependency, or adjust scope. Alerts arrive early enough to allow course correction rather than last-minute scrambling.
For projects with repetitive actions, such as weekly check-ins or monthly supply orders, the platform creates tasks automatically on the specified schedule. Each generated task inherits the correct priority, assignee, and checklist from a template, saving you from manual duplication every cycle.
Set up if-then rules that execute automatically. For example, when a procurement task is marked complete, the installation task is unlocked and its assignee is notified. These conditional triggers eliminate the need to monitor every handoff manually.
Every week, the platform compiles a summary of completed tasks, upcoming deadlines, and resource utilization. The report is generated automatically and can be delivered to your email or viewed within the dashboard, giving you a clear snapshot without any manual data gathering.
When one project demands more time or budget than initially planned, the AI evaluates your other active projects and suggests where resources can be temporarily redirected. This rebalancing ensures that no single project absorbs more than its fair share without your awareness.
Calendar events, file uploads, and communication updates from connected services are automatically reflected in your project timeline. When a meeting is rescheduled in your calendar app, the platform adjusts related task deadlines accordingly, keeping everything synchronized.
